Floydie Mae "Tenker" Frost
Funeral services for Floydie Mae "Tenker" Frost, 81, will be held at 10 a.m. Thursday, April 19, 2012 in the Chapel of Rader Funeral Home with the Reverend Birne Wiley officiating. Burial will follow in Grace Hill Cemetery. She passed away Saturday, April 14, at Margaret's House in Longview.
Visitation will be held from 6 to 8 p.m. Wednesday at the funeral home.
Mrs. Frost, the sixth of seven children, was born April 19, 1930 in Longview to Floyd S. and Pauline Deutsch Adams, and was a lifetime resident. She was a dedicated and loving mother and grandmother, and loved to cook and sew. She was an avid Texas Rangers and Dallas Cowboys fan.
Mrs. Frost was preceded in death by her parents, and her husband, Tommie Walter Frost, Jr., daughter, Cynthia Frost Howard; and all 6 of her siblings.
Those left to cherish her memory are her children, Francine Aguirre of Houston, Walter Frost of Longview and Toni Johnson and husband David of Conroe; grandchildren, Candace Noll, Ryan Frost, Amy Cocke, Grant Johnson, Keri Johnson, Adam Aguirre and Kellie Aguirre; great grandchildren, Trinity Noll, Austyn Noll and Beau Frost; and a aunt, Inez Deutsch.
